For most exterior boards especially hardieplank and other fiber cement materials the best way to nail is corner to corner blind nailing blind nailing refers to nailing each board one at a time and then overlapping that nailed layer with the next board so that all nails are hidden.

For pricing and availability. Except for larger widths fiber cement siding is blind nailed that is the one nail that holds the siding is hidden behind the next row of lap siding. They are good for installing aluminum or vinyl siding. If hand nailing fiber cement siding use hot dipped galvanized nails and drive the nails into the wall studs.
